Pineapple Guava (Feijoa sellowiana)

Pineapple Guava (Feijoa sellowiana)

$40.00

One of the easiest fruits to grow! Pineapple guava gets its name from the flavor of the sweet, dark green, apricot size fruit. Hardy and exotic, pineapple guava is great for small gardens. May be planted singly, but to ensure fruit set, at least two must be planted for cross-pollination.

Sun: Full sun to partial shade.

Soil: Variety of soil types, though it prefers slightly acidic soil.

Water: Water weekly in the absence of rain. As the tree matures, its drought tolerance increases.

Zones:  8-11
